Brief Summary

The ACRIN 7151 trial will use medical records abstraction data from participants with extracolonic findings (ECFs) reported from the ACRIN 6664 National CT Colonography Trial to: 1) measure incidence of diagnostic imaging, hospitalization, and interventional procedures associated with ECFs reported on computed tomography colonography (CTC), delineated by type of ECF; 2) determine potential predictors of follow-up diagnostic imaging, hospitalization, and interventional procedures, delineated by type of ECF; and 3) evaluate the clinical/pathologic diagnoses associated with indeterminate but potentially significant ECFs. These data can be used to incorporate ECFs into existing models on the cost-effectiveness of CTC in colorectal cancer screening and can potentially be used to develop guidelines for the reporting and management of ECFs.

Detailed Description

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.

The original ACRIN 6664 National CT Colonography Trial included 15 participating sites and a total study data set of 2531 participants. The target study data set for the ACRIN 7151 trial is 520 participants, assigned to one of three cohorts: an E3/E4 Case Group (n = 141) excluding pulmonary nodules, an E3/E4 Pulmonary Nodules Case Group (n = 119), and an E1 Control Group (n = 260) (see Section 8.6). Medical records will be collected by the site from their institutions and from the primary care provider identified by the participant during the ACRIN 6664 trial. Initial record collection will comprise the six months following CTC for all cohorts. Additional medical record collection (from other primary care providers, specialists, and hospitals, and for extended time periods) may be necessary for primary endpoint determination. ECFs are categorized according to the original radiology read of the CTC during the ACRIN 6664 trial.

Study Groups

E3/E4 Case Group

The Case Group will target consenting 141 participants from the cases with indeterminate but potentially significant findings (E3/E4s) other than pulmonary nodules.

Pulmonary Nodules Case Group

The Pulmonary Nodules Case Group will comprise 119 cases with E3/E4 ECFs characterized as pulmonary nodules.

E1 Control Group

The E1 Control Group will be drawn from the 866 E1 ECF cases from ACRIN 6664 to create a cohort of 260 E1 ECF cases. The Control Group for comparison with the Case Group and the Pulmonary Nodules Case Group will be selected at the Biostatistics and Data Management Center (BDMC). The BDMC will match E1 141 controls to the 141 case-group participants with indeterminate but potentially significant findings (E3/E4s). The BDMC will also match 119 E1 controls to the 119 E3/E4 pulmonary nodules cases. Controls will be matched by site, age caliper (5 years), and sex where possible.
